The Dahsala system under the administration of Akbar was related to:
diplomatic missions
land revenue system
export and import of stones
cultural meet
- The Dahsala system was introduced by Akbar, the Mughal emperor, as a part of his administrative reforms.
- Option 1: Diplomatic missions - This refers to diplomatic efforts between countries, not related to the Dahsala system.
- Option 2: Land revenue system - The Dahsala system was primarily a land revenue system that calculated taxes based on the average produce of the last ten years.
- Option 3: Export and import of stones - This involves trade activities, not applicable to the Dahsala system.
- Option 4: Cultural meet - Refers to gatherings related to cultural exchanges, unrelated to the Dahsala system.
